This article covers how licensed lipo C provider Wisconsin access works through remote prescribing, what compounded lipotropic injections actually do at the cellular level, and what preparation mistakes negate the metabolic benefit entirely.<\/p>\n<h2 style=\"font-size: 24px; font-weight: 600; margin: 2em 0 0.8em 0; line-height: 1.3; color: #000;\">How Lipo C Injections Support Metabolic Function<\/h2>\n<p style=\"font-size: 18px; line-height: 1.8; margin: 0 0 1.2em 0; color: #333;\">Lipotropic compounds. Methionine, inositol, and choline. Function as methyl donors in hepatic lipid metabolism pathways. Methionine provides the sulfur atom required for glutathione synthesis, the master antioxidant that protects hepatocytes during fat oxidation. Inositol regulates insulin signaling through phosphatidylinositol pathways, improving glucose uptake in muscle tissue. Choline prevents hepatic fat accumulation by facilitating VLDL (very-low-density lipoprotein) assembly. The transport molecule that moves triglycerides out of liver cells and into circulation for oxidation or storage.<\/p>\n<p style=\"font-size: 18px; line-height: 1.8; margin: 0 0 1.2em 0; color: #333;\">Cyanocobalamin (B12) isn&#39;t a lipotropic compound itself but amplifies their function by supporting methylation cycles. The biochemical process that converts homocysteine back to methionine, preventing homocysteine accumulation that would otherwise impair hepatic function. Without adequate B12, methionine supplementation alone can paradoxically elevate homocysteine levels, creating cardiovascular risk rather than reducing it. This is why every legitimate lipo C provider Wisconsin residents work with includes B12 in the formulation. Not as marketing filler but as metabolic necessity.<\/p>\n<p style=\"font-size: 18px; line-height: 1.8; margin: 0 0 1.2em 0; color: #333;\">The mechanism matters because it defines realistic expectations. Lipotropic injections support fat metabolism. They don&#39;t create a caloric deficit. Patients maintaining caloric balance or surplus won&#39;t lose weight on lipo C alone, regardless of dose or frequency. Clinical data from bariatric medicine protocols shows lipo C injections paired with structured dietary intervention produce 1.5\u20132.2 kg additional weight loss over 12 weeks compared to diet alone. Modest but statistically significant. The effect size is smaller than GLP-1 medications but achieved through a fundamentally different pathway: hepatic lipid mobilization rather than appetite suppression.<\/p>\n<h2 style=\"font-size: 24px; font-weight: 600; margin: 2em 0 0.8em 0; line-height: 1.3; color: #000;\">Licensed Lipo C Provider Wisconsin Telehealth Access<\/h2>\n<p style=\"font-size: 18px; line-height: 1.8; margin: 0 0 1.2em 0; color: #333;\">Wisconsin state telehealth statutes permit licensed healthcare providers to prescribe compounded medications after establishing a valid provider-patient relationship through synchronous audio-visual consultation. Overdosing methionine without proportional B12 and folate creates methylation imbalances that negate the intended benefit.<\/p>\n<h2 style=\"font-size: 24px; font-weight: 600; margin: 2em 0 0.8em 0; line-height: 1.3; color: #000;\">The Reconstitution and Storage Errors Most Patients Make<\/h2>\n<p style=\"font-size: 18px; line-height: 1.8; margin: 0 0 1.2em 0; color: #333;\">Most lipo C injection failures happen before the needle touches skin. Compounded lipotropic formulations ship as sterile solution in multi-dose vials. No reconstitution required, unlike lyophilized peptides. The single most common error: leaving vials at room temperature for more than 2 hours before refrigerating. Lipotropic compounds are temperature-stable at 2\u20138\u00b0C for 28 days post-compounding, but repeated temperature excursions denature B12 and oxidize methionine, turning an effective formulation into an expensive saline injection.<\/p>\n<p style=\"font-size: 18px; line-height: 1.8; margin: 0 0 1.2em 0; color: #333;\">Store vials upright in the refrigerator door. Not the back wall where temperature fluctuates with cooling cycles. Before each injection, allow the vial to reach room temperature naturally for 10\u201315 minutes. Never microwave or run under hot water to speed warming. Heat denatures protein-bound compounds irreversibly. Draw the dose using a sterile 3mL syringe with a 22-gauge draw needle, then swap to a 25-gauge 1-inch injection needle before administration. The thicker draw needle prevents vial stopper coring. Microscopic rubber fragments that contaminate the solution if you use the same needle for both drawing and injecting.<\/p>\n<p style=\"font-size: 18px; line-height: 1.8; margin: 0 0 1.2em 0; color: #333;\">Inject into the ventrogluteal site (upper outer quadrant of the gluteus medius) or the vastus lateralis (mid-outer thigh). Deltoid injections work but carry higher bruising risk due to shallower muscle depth. Aspirate before injecting. If blood appears in the syringe, you&#39;ve hit a vessel; withdraw slightly and reposition. Most patients experience zero injection site reaction, but approximately 15% report mild soreness lasting 12\u201324 hours at the injection site during the first 2\u20133 administrations as muscle tissue adapts to the osmotic load.<\/p>\n<h2 style=\"font-size: 24px; font-weight: 600; margin: 2em 0 0.8em 0; line-height: 1.3; color: #000;\">Lipo C Provider Wisconsin: Comparison Table<\/h2>\n<div style=\"overflow-x: auto; -webkit-overflow-scrolling: touch; width: 100%; margin-bottom: 8px;\">\n<table style=\"width: auto; min-width: 100%; table-layout: auto; border-collapse: collapse; margin: 24px 0; font-size: 0.95em; box-shadow: 0 2px 4px rgba(0,0,0,0.1);\">\n<thead style=\"background-color: #f8f9fa; border-bottom: 2px solid #dee2e6;\">\n<tr style=\"border-bottom: 1px solid #dee2e6;\">\n<th style=\"padding: 12px 16px; font-weight: 600; color: #212529; text-align: left; min-width: 120px; word-break: break-word; overflow-wrap: break-word;\">Provider Type<\/th>\n<th style=\"padding: 12px 16px; font-weight: 600; color: #212529; text-align: left; min-width: 120px; word-break: break-word; overflow-wrap: break-word;\">Prescription Required<\/th>\n<th style=\"padding: 12px 16px; font-weight: 600; color: #212529; text-align: left; min-width: 120px; word-break: break-word; overflow-wrap: break-word;\">Compounding Oversight<\/th>\n<th style=\"padding: 12px 16px; font-weight: 600; color: #212529; text-align: left; min-width: 120px; word-break: break-word; overflow-wrap: break-word;\">Average Cost Per Injection<\/th>\n<th style=\"padding: 12px 16px; font-weight: 600; color: #212529; text-align: left; min-width: 120px; word-break: break-word; overflow-wrap: break-word;\">Telehealth Access<\/th>\n<th style=\"padding: 12px 16px; font-weight: 600; color: #212529; text-align: left; min-width: 120px; word-break: break-word; overflow-wrap: break-word;\">Bottom Line<\/th>\n<\/tr>\n<\/thead>\n<tbody>\n<tr style=\"border-bottom: 1px solid #dee2e6;\">\n<td style=\"padding: 12px 16px; color: #495057; min-width: 100px; word-break: break-word; overflow-wrap: break-word;\">Licensed Telehealth (TrimRx)<\/td>\n<td style=\"padding: 12px 16px; color: #495057; min-width: 100px; word-break: break-word; overflow-wrap: break-word;\">Yes. Elevated levels suggest methylation pathway dysfunction that requires dose adjustment or additional cofactor support (folate, B6).<\/p>\n<h2 style=\"font-size: 24px; font-weight: 600; margin: 2em 0 0.8em 0; line-height: 1.3; color: #000;\">The Unvarnished Truth About Lipotropic Injection Marketing<\/h2>\n<p style=\"font-size: 18px; line-height: 1.8; margin: 0 0 1.2em 0; color: #333;\">Here&#39;s the honest answer: most lipo C marketing vastly overstates what these injections can do. You&#39;ll see claims of &#39;15\u201320 pounds lost in 4 weeks&#39; or &#39;melts fat without diet changes&#39;. That&#39;s not how lipotropic compounds work at the biochemical level. Methionine, inositol, and choline support enzymatic pathways involved in fat metabolism, but they don&#39;t override thermodynamics. If you&#39;re eating at caloric maintenance or surplus, lipo C won&#39;t produce weight loss no matter how high the dose or how frequently you inject.<\/p>\n<p style=\"font-size: 18px; line-height: 1.8; margin: 0 0 1.2em 0; color: #333;\">The clinical evidence is clear but modest: bariatric medicine studies show 1.5\u20132.2 kg additional weight loss over 12 weeks when lipotropic injections are paired with dietary intervention compared to diet alone. That&#39;s meaningful. It&#39;s statistically significant and clinically relevant for patients struggling with hepatic steatosis or metabolic syndrome. But it&#39;s not magic. The injections work by improving hepatic lipid clearance and insulin sensitivity, which makes fat loss easier when caloric deficit is present. They don&#39;t create the deficit themselves.<\/p>\n<p style=\"font-size: 18px; line-height: 1.8; margin: 0 0 1.2em 0; color: #333;\">Anyone promising dramatic weight loss from lipo C alone is either ignorant of the mechanism or deliberately misleading you.
